A graph will contain an Euler path if it contains at most two vertices of odd degree. A graph will contain an Euler circuit if all vertices have even degree. Example. In the graph …A Hamiltonian cycle, also called a Hamiltonian circuit, Hamilton cycle, or Hamilton circuit, is a graph cycle (i.e., closed loop) through a graph that visits each node exactly once (Skiena 1990, p. 196). A graph possessing a Hamiltonian cycle is said to be a Hamiltonian graph. If a graph is connected and has exactly two odd vertices, then it has an Euler path (at least one, usually more). Any such path must start at one of the odd vertices and end at the other one. If a graph has more than two odd vertices, then it cannot have an Euler path. EULER’S PATH THEOREMA semi-Eulerian graph does not have an Euler circuit.
